自學Python需要什么
Python作為一種簡單易學、功能強大的編程語言,受到了越來越多人的關注和喜愛。無論是初學者還是有一定編程基礎的人,都可以通過自學Python來提升自己的編程能力和解決問題的能力。那么,自學Python需要什么呢?
自學Python需要一個明確的學習目標。在開始學習之前,我們應該明確自己想要達到的目標是什么。是想要通過Python編寫簡單的腳本,還是想要開發一個完整的Web應用?不同的學習目標會決定我們需要學習的內容和深度。
自學Python需要一個系統的學習計劃。編程語言的學習需要有系統性,不能只是零散地學習一些知識點。我們可以選擇一本優秀的Python教材或者參加一些在線的編程課程,按照課程的安排和教材的順序進行學習,逐步掌握Python的基礎知識和編程技巧。
在學習Python的過程中,我們還需要有良好的自學能力和學習方法。自學Python并不是一件容易的事情,需要我們具備一定的自學能力和學習方法。我們可以通過查閱文檔、閱讀書籍、參與編程社區等方式來解決遇到的問題和提升自己的編程能力。
自學Python還需要有實踐的機會和環境。編程語言的學習最重要的是實踐,只有通過實際的編程練習才能真正掌握編程的技巧和應用。我們可以選擇一些編程項目或者參與開源項目,通過實踐來提升自己的編程能力。
自學Python還需要有持之以恒的學習態度和毅力。學習編程語言是一個長期的過程,需要我們保持持之以恒的學習態度和毅力。在遇到困難和挫折的時候,我們要堅持下去,不斷地學習和實踐,相信自己一定能夠掌握Python編程。
擴展問答:
問:自學Python需要多長時間?
答:自學Python的時間因人而異,初學者可以通過3-6個月的學習,掌握Python的基礎知識和編程技巧。但要成為一名熟練的Python開發者,需要更長時間的學習和實踐。
問:自學Python需要有編程基礎嗎?
答:自學Python并不需要有編程基礎,Python作為一種入門級的編程語言,非常適合初學者。但如果有一定的編程基礎,會更容易理解和掌握Python的知識。
問:自學Python需要學習哪些內容?
答:自學Python需要學習基礎語法、數據類型、流程控制、函數、模塊、面向對象編程等基本概念和技巧。還可以學習一些常用的Python庫和框架,如NumPy、Pandas、Django等。
問:自學Python需要購買哪些學習資源?
答:自學Python并不需要購買太多的學習資源,網絡上有很多免費的Python教程和學習資源可以供我們學習使用。如果有條件,可以購買一些優質的教材或者參加付費的在線課程來加快學習進度。
問:自學Python后可以做什么?
答:自學Python后,我們可以利用Python編寫腳本來提高工作效率,開發簡單的Web應用,進行數據分析和處理,參與開源項目等。Python具有廣泛的應用領域,可以為我們提供很多的發展機會。
自學Python需要明確的學習目標、系統的學習計劃、良好的自學能力和學習方法,實踐的機會和環境,以及持之以恒的學習態度和毅力。通過自學Python,我們可以提升自己的編程能力和解決問題的能力,為自己的職業發展打下堅實的基礎。無論是初學者還是有一定編程基礎的人,都可以通過自學Python來開啟編程之旅。